Best answer: What is the most dangerous animal in Subnautica?

The Sea Dragon Leviathan or more commonly known as Sea Dragon. Currently, it is the largest aggressive creature in Subnautica. It is a large, aquatic species that has adapted to volcanic environments.

What is the strongest creature in Subnautica?

The Sea Dragon Leviathan is a colossal leviathan class fauna species. It is the largest aggressive creature of Subnautica.

Can Warpers be killed?

The Warper is the only fauna in the game to be both aggressive and passive, depending on your stage of infection. When the player does enough damage to a Warper, instead of dying, it will simply teleport away.

What is a ghost Leviathan?

The Ghost Leviathan is a leviathan class life form belonging to the fauna category. It is the second largest aggressive creature of Subnautica (the largest being the Sea Dragon Leviathan and the third being the Reaper Leviathan) and the third largest of all of the fauna.
